    Many states, especially in the west, are a clusterfuck of state, fed, county etc lands........ Almost none of it is really managed for fire, & what little is, is in it's infancy..

    State Federal land acreage Total state acreage Percentage of federal land
    Alabama 844,026 32,678,400 2.6%
    Alaska 223,803,098 365,481,600 61.2%
    Arizona 28,064,307 72,688,000 38.6%
    Arkansas 3,151,685 33,599,360 9.4%
    California 45,864,800 100,206,720 45.8%
    Colorado 23,870,652 66,485,760 35.9%
    Connecticut 8,752 3,135,360 0.3%
    Delaware 29,864 1,265,920 2.4%
    Florida 4,599,919 34,721,280 13.2%
    Georgia 1,474,225 37,295,360 4.0%
    Hawaii 820,725 4,105,600 20.0%
    Idaho 32,621,631 52,933,120 61.6%
    Illinois 411,387 35,795,200 1.1%
    Indiana 384,365 23,158,400 1.7%
    Iowa 122,076 35,860,480 0.3%
    Kansas 272,987 52,510,720 0.5%
    Kentucky 1,094,036 25,512,320 4.3%
    Louisiana 1,325,780 28,867,840 4.6%
    Maine 211,125 19,847,680 1.1%
    Maryland 197,894 6,319,360 3.1%
    Massachusetts 61,802 5,034,880 1.2%
    Michigan 3,633,323 36,492,160 10.0%
    Minnesota 3,491,586 51,205,760 6.8%
    Mississippi 1,546,433 30,222,720 5.1%
    Missouri 1,635,122 44,248,320 3.7%
    Montana 27,003,251 93,271,040 29.0%
    Nebraska 546,759 49,031,680 1.1%
    Nevada 59,681,502 70,264,320 84.9%
    New Hampshire 798,718 5,768,960 13.8%
    New Jersey 179,374 4,813,440 3.7%
    New Mexico 26,981,490 77,766,400 34.7%
    New York 104,590 30,680,960 0.3%
    North Carolina 2,429,341 31,402,880 7.7%
    North Dakota 1,736,611 44,452,480 3.9%
    Ohio 305,641 26,222,080 1.2%
    Oklahoma 701,365 44,087,680 1.6%
    Oregon 32,614,185 61,598,720 52.9%
    Pennsylvania 617,339 28,804,480 2.1%
    Rhode Island 5,157 677,120 0.8%
    South Carolina 846,420 19,374,080 4.4%
    South Dakota 2,642,601 48,881,920 5.4%
    Tennessee 1,273,175 26,727,680 4.8%
    Texas 2,998,280 168,217,600 1.8%
    Utah 34,202,920 52,696,960 64.9%
    Vermont 464,644 5,936,640 7.8%
    Virginia 2,514,596 25,496,320 9.9%
    Washington 12,176,293 42,693,760 28.5%
    West Virginia 1,133,587 15,410,560 7.4%
    Wisconsin 1,793,100 35,011,200 5.1%
    Wyoming 30,013,219 62,343,040 48.1%
    United States total 623,313,931 2,271,343,360 27.4%
